For Steelpan was composed in the summer of 2023 for and in close collaboration with percussionist Russell Fisher.
Writing for an instrument that is so rare on the classical concert stage and at the same time has such a strong history and cultural tradition in its country of origin, Trinidad and Tobago, as the steelpan, offered both - a great challenge and a great freedom.
The challenge for me was to respectfully take an instrument with such a clear traditional context out of its environment and allow myself to find my own access to it. At the same time, the absence of tradition in the Western classical concert repertoire allowed me to feel very free aesthetically. The working process was a journey of discovery that I tried to reflect in the composition. It is based on a steady, continuous pulse around which the player emancipates themselves more and more from the electronic layer until they finish the piece as a soloist.
